Bonus Mathematics
Every bonus reduces to expected value. Take a 100% deposit match up to 200 with a 30x wagering requirement on deposit plus bonus. You deposit 100, get 100 in bonus — your total bankroll is 200. The wagering requirement is (deposit + bonus) × wagering multiplier = (100+100) × 30 = 6,000. In other words, you must wager 6,000 before you can withdraw any winnings generated from that bonus.
Now factor in house edge. On slots with a 96% RTP, the theoretical loss per wager is 4%. Your expected loss after 6,000 in wagers is 0.04 × 6,000 = 240. Since you only deposited 100, the expected value of the bonus is 100 − 240 = −140, meaning on average you lose 140. But variance can still make you a winner — that is the gamble.
Contribution rates matter. If slots count 100% but blackjack only 20%, the effective wagering requirement for blackjack becomes 6,000 / 0.20 = 30,000. Compare that to slots: 6,000 / 1.00 = 6,000. A smart player sticks to high-contribution games.
Also check the max bet rule. If the casino limits a spin to 5, and you bet 10, you might void the bonus. The max total wager is typically 5 per spin or bet.
Example with free spins: 50 free spins at 0.20 per spin is a total value of 10. If the winnings are subject to a 20x wagering and you win 15, you need to wager 15 × 20 = 300. With a 96% RTP, expected loss is 0.04 × 300 = 12, giving an expected profit of 3 — but only if you meet the requirements.

When Things Go Wrong
Even with a reliable operator, issues can arise. Here are common scenarios and how to resolve them:
- Bonus not credited: Log out and in, or check the bonus terms — it might require a code. Contact support with a screenshot of your deposit.
- Withdrawal delayed: First, check the pending period (some casinos have a 24–72 hour pending state). If it exceeds that, request a manual review via live chat.
- KYC failure: If your document is rejected, ensure the name matches your account, the photo is not blurry, and the file size is under the limit. Resubmit promptly.
- Game contribution not as expected: If you played a game with a lower contribution, your wagering progress might not update as you think. Check the game’s info page or the bonus terms.
- Account restricted: This often points to duplicate accounts or violation of terms. Read the welcome email and abide by the single-account rule.
- Bonus voided: Common causes are exceeding the max bet or playing a prohibited game. In case of accidental breach, appeal to support with facts.
